WebThe main factor in how long it takes to get a green card is how long you have to wait between filing the family relationship form and applying for the green card. U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) releases processing times each quarter for all forms. The current published wait times are 14 months for Form I-130 and 20 months for ... WebApr 11, 2024 · Key Terms for Green Cards Green Card: Also known as a Permanent Resident Card, it is a document issued by the U.S. government that allows a foreign national to live and work in the United States permanently. Adjustment of Status: The process of applying for a green card from within the United States by submitting Form I-485.

It is not mandatory to change your SSN after getting a green card, but it can be recommended for certain reasons. For instance, if you had a temporary work permit or visa before getting a green card, you might have used a different SSN during that period. Once you have your green card, you will be able to live and work freely in the U.S ... WebJul 28, 2024 · A green card is officially known as a Lawful Permanent Resident Card. By having a green card, individuals can live and work permanently in the U.S. Individuals who have a green card are also referred to as Lawful Permanent Residents (LPR).
